预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于计算思维的大学计算机基础课程教学改革 基于计算思维的大学计算机基础课程教学改革 摘要:计算思维是一种思维方式,随着计算机技术的快速发展,已经成为现代社会必备的一种基本素养。大学计算机基础课程作为培养学生计算思维能力的重要载体,在教学中应该注重培养学生的创新能力和问题解决能力。本文从计算思维的概念入手,分析了计算思维在大学计算机基础课程中的应用与意义,并针对目前存在的问题,提出了基于计算思维的大学计算机基础课程教学改革的措施和方法。 关键词:计算思维;大学计算机基础课程;教学改革 一、引言 计算机科学与技术的快速发展已经深入到各个领域,对人们的生活产生了重要影响。计算思维作为一种思维方式,被认为是未来社会中重要的一种基本素养。大学计算机基础课程是培养学生计算思维能力的重要途径,通过该课程的学习,学生可以掌握基本的计算机知识和技能,并培养其解决问题的能力和创新能力。然而,目前大学计算机基础课程在教学内容和教学方法上存在一些问题,需要进行改革。 二、计算思维的意义与应用 计算思维是一种通过抽象、自动化和算法化思考问题的方式,它是一种解决问题的方法论,可以应用于各个领域。在大学计算机基础课程中,计算思维可以帮助学生理解计算机科学的基本概念和原理,培养他们的逻辑思维和创新能力。通过培养学生的计算思维能力,可以使他们更好地解决日常生活中的问题,并在未来的工作中更具竞争力。 三、基于计算思维的大学计算机基础课程教学改革 (一)拓宽课程内容 目前大学计算机基础课程内容主要包括计算机原理、编程语言等基本知识。应该将计算思维的概念与原则纳入到课程内容中,并引导学生通过实际案例分析和解决问题的方式来提高他们的计算思维能力。 (二)优化教学方法 传统的教学方法注重知识的灌输,学生缺乏主动性和创造性。应该采用开放性的学习方式,鼓励学生自主学习和合作学习,并运用启发式教学法、问题导向教学法等教学方法,培养学生的逻辑思维和创新能力。 (三)加强实践环节 除了理论学习,大学计算机基础课程应该注重实践环节的设计。通过编程作业、项目实践等方式让学生将所学知识运用到实际中去,培养他们的实际应用能力和解决问题的能力。 (四)引入竞赛元素 引入编程竞赛的元素,可以激发学生的学习兴趣,并增加他们的动力和积极性。在课程中设置编程竞赛并组织学生参与,可以提高学生的编程能力和问题解决能力。 四、结论 大学计算机基础课程是培养学生计算思维能力的重要途径,通过改革教学方法和内容,可以有效地提高学生的创新能力和问题解决能力。基于计算思维的大学计算机基础课程教学改革是必然的趋势,也是适应计算机科学与技术发展的需要。通过加强计算思维的培养,可以使大学生具备更好的逻辑思维和创新能力,为未来的社会发展做出贡献。